Subfloor Water Extraction Cost in North Vernon, IN

The cost of subfloor water extraction can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in North Vernon, IN. These are estimates, not guarantees. The typical price range for subfloor water extraction is $500-$2,500, with factors like containment, equipment, and labor affecting the final cost.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Water Extraction $500-$1,500 Size of affected area, severity of damage, equipment used
Drying and Cleaning $300-$1,000 Size of affected area, type of equipment used, labor required
Containment $200-$500 Size of affected area, type of containment used, labor required
Leak Detection and Repair $100-$500 Severity of leak, location of leak, labor required
Equipment Rental $100-$300 Type of equipment used, rental duration, labor required
Labor Costs $500-$1,500 Size of affected area, type of labor required, laborer’s expertise

Common Questions About Subfloor Water Extraction

Will my insurance cover subfloor water extraction?

Yes, most insurance policies cover subfloor water extraction. But, it’s essential to check with your insurance provider to confirm coverage and any requirements for filing a claim.

How long does subfloor water extraction take?

The length of time it takes to complete subfloor water extraction depends on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and the type of equipment used. Typically, it can take anywhere from 3-5 days to complete the service.

Is subfloor water extraction safe?

Yes, subfloor water extraction is a safe process when performed by a professional. Our technicians use specialized equipment and follow strict safety protocols to ensure a safe and healthy environment for your family.

Can I prevent subfloor water extraction by regular maintenance?

Yes, regular maintenance can help prevent subfloor water extraction. Check your gutters and downspouts regularly, ensure proper drainage, and inspect your home’s foundation for any signs of damage or wear.

What happens if I ignore subfloor water extraction?

If you ignore subfloor water extraction, the damage can spread, leading to more extensive repairs, higher costs, and potentially even health risks from mold and mildew growth.
